首页数据库恢复区oracle怎么恢复删除数据

oracle怎么恢复删除数据

分类数据库恢复区时间2025-09-09 16:17:03发布数据库恢复君浏览1325
摘要:【紧急攻略】Oracle数据库数据误删怎么办?教你一步步恢复删除数据!---是不是也有过这样的经历:不小心把Oracle数据库中的重要数据给删了,心头一紧,怎么办呢?别慌,今天就来给大家分享一些实用的Oracle数据恢复方法,让你的数据失而复得!🔍💡 一、什么是Oracle数据恢复?Oracle数据恢复是指将由于各种原因(如误删、系统故障、人为操作失误等)导致的数据丢失或损坏,通过特定的技术手段将...

【紧急攻略】Oracle数据库数据误删怎么办?教你一步步恢复删除数据!

---

是不是也有过这样的经历:不小心把Oracle数据库中的重要数据给删了,心头一紧,怎么办呢?别慌,今天就来给大家分享一些实用的Oracle数据恢复方法,让你的数据失而复得!🔍💡

一、什么是Oracle数据恢复?

Oracle数据恢复是指将由于各种原因(如误删、系统故障、人为操作失误等)导致的数据丢失或损坏,通过特定的技术手段将其恢复到原始状态的过程。

二、Oracle数据恢复方法

1. 使用Oracle的RMAN备份恢复

RMAN(Recovery Manager)是Oracle提供的一种强大的数据备份和恢复工具。以下是一步步的恢复步骤:

**步骤一:确认RMAN备份**

登录到Oracle数据库,执行以下命令检查RMAN备份状态:

```sql

RMAN LIST BACKUP;

```

**步骤二:恢复数据**

图片 oracle怎么恢复删除数据2

使用以下命令恢复删除的数据:

图片 oracle怎么恢复删除数据

```sql

RMAN RESTORE DATAFILE <数据文件编号>;

```

**步骤三:恢复表空间**

如果需要恢复整个表空间,可以使用以下命令:

```sql

RMAN RESTORE TABLESPACE <表空间名>;

```

**步骤四:恢复归档日志**

如果需要恢复归档日志,可以使用以下命令:

```sql

RMAN RESTORE ARCHIVELOG FROM BACKUP SET ALL;

```

2. 使用Oracle的DBA壳恢复

DBA壳是Oracle数据库的一个内置工具,可以用来恢复删除的数据。以下是一步步的恢复步骤:

**步骤一:登录DBA壳**

```sql

sqlplus / as sysdba

```

**步骤二:查看被删除的数据**

```sql

SELECT * FROM dba_objects WHERE object_name = '要恢复的表名';

图片 oracle怎么恢复删除数据1

```

**步骤三:恢复数据**

```sql

RECOVER MANAGED TABLESPACE <表空间名>;

```

3. 使用第三方数据恢复工具

市面上有很多第三方数据恢复工具,如Oracle Data Recovery、ApexSQL Log等。以下是一步步的恢复步骤:

**步骤一:下载并安装第三方数据恢复工具**

**步骤二:连接到Oracle数据库**

**步骤三:选择要恢复的数据**

**步骤四:开始恢复**

三、注意事项

1. 在进行数据恢复之前,请确保备份是完整的,并且备份文件没有损坏。

2. 在恢复数据时,请确保你有足够的权限。

3. 如果数据被删除时间较长,恢复难度可能会增加。

4. 在恢复数据后,建议对数据库进行彻底的检查,以确保数据的完整性和一致性。

四、

以上就是关于Oracle数据恢复的一些方法和注意事项。希望这篇文章能帮助到大家,让你的数据失而复得!🎉🎊

提醒大家,预防比治疗更重要。在操作数据库时,一定要谨慎,避免不必要的损失。如果不幸误删数据,希望以上的方法能帮到你!

---

密钥可以恢复数据吗 手机回收站怎样恢复数据